Kolar District Map

Kolar: Once the capital of Ganga kings. It has two ancient temples Kolaramma and Someshwara. Kolar is the haunt of Rock climbers.

Chintamani: Founded by a Maratha Chieftain. Now it is a bustling industrial town specialising in Gold, Silver and precious stones.

Kolar Gold Fields (KGF): Was the oldest and the deepest gold mines in the country, founded by the British. It was recently closed.

Nandi Hills: The summer retreat of Tippu Sultan, Nandi hills was popular with the British and favourits week end spot for Bangaloreans.

Chikka Tirupati: Famous for Vishnu Temple, worshipped as Venkata Ramana Swamy, situated in Malur taluk.
Bethamangala: It is a small town on the right bank of River Palar. It has famous Anjenaya Temple and Vijayaranga Swamy Temple.
